Indonesian

Etymology

From English pandemic, from Late Latin pandemus, from Ancient Greek πάν (pán, all) +‎ δῆμος (dêmos, the people). Doublet of pandemi.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/panˈdemɪk/
  • Hyphenation: pan‧dé‧mik

Noun

pandémik (first-person possessive pandemikku, second-person possessive pandemikmu, third-person possessive pandemiknya)

  1. (epidemiology) pandemic, of a disease: epidemic over a wide geographical area and affecting a large proportion of the population; also, of or pertaining to a disease of this nature.
